What You’ll Do

Emergency & Critical Care:

  • Perform triage and initial assessments on incoming emergency cases
  • Assist veterinarians with emergency examinations, diagnostics, and treatments
  • Provide hands-on nursing care for critical patients, including IV catheter placement, medication administration, and lab work
  • Assist with anesthesia, diagnostic imaging, surgical procedures, and CPR/emergency resuscitation
  • Monitor patients’ vital signs, pain levels, and response to therapy

Technical

Skills:

  • Place and maintain IV catheters, perform venipuncture, and collect lab samples
  • Operate diagnostic equipment (radiology, ultrasound, laboratory analyzers)
  • Assist with anesthesia induction, monitoring, and recovery
  • Perform CPR and emergency resuscitation when required

Client Communication & Support:

  • Communicate clearly and compassionately with clients regarding patient status and treatments
  • Provide emotional support during emergencies and critical care situations
  • Educate clients on discharge instructions, medication administration, and follow-up care

Hospital Operations:

  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of treatment, ICU, and surgical areas
  • Ensure all equipment and supplies are stocked and in working order
  • Adhere to hospital safety, sanitation, and infection-control protocols
  • Accurately document patient records, treatments, and progress notes
